Abstract

Communication is an important way in delivering the messages. It is advisable that speakers are careful in using conversational strategies in order to avoid misunderstanding. Besides the misunderstanding that arises it is also important to note that each culture has their own social value of politeness in communication. In order to make sense of what we communicate we have to look at various factors that related to social distance and closeness. Those factors also involve the relative status of participants based on social value like age and power. The great deal of what we communicate is determined by our social relationship (Yule 1996 59). Thus in order to maintain the communication the speakers are expected to consider the important of acceptable communication strategies. On the other hand it is not possible for listeners to understand the utterances of the speakers fully without knowing the context. Yule (1996 35) states that in having a conversation sometimes people do not normally assume to try to confuse trick or withhold relevant information from each other. In other words we assume that people are normally going to provide an appropriate amount of information. However in everyday life sometimes people say something that is threat to another person expectation regarding self image (Iragiliati 2008 24). As the consequence they use negative politeness strategy to lessen the possible threat. They do not really give the information as required. They feel that it is dangerous to have cooperation with the listeners. The reason is that even though they are aware of the cooperative principle itself they use hedges as a means of avoiding the danger. Hedges are one of the ways to soften the impact of sentence. It means that it will deal with some maxims of cooperative principle that are used to make the conversational contribution as required. Collins (1987) in Markkanen and Schroder (1997) mentioned that if people hedge against something unpleasant or unwanted things that might affect them they do something that will protect them from it. Collins also argued that if people hedge a problem or question they avoid answering the question in a particular action or decision. Thus hedges will be a way to soften the impact of their utterances to the listener and lessen the possibility of misunderstanding between the speakers. In addition Fairclough (1992 160) from his research on British and American conversation argues that rather than straightforwardly show certainty doubt and attitudes hedging the sentence will be good intersection for signification of reality and the enactment of social relations. He suggested that hedges will represent interlocutors relationship such as solidarity affinity and other power relationships (Precht 2003 240). In having conversation there is also gender bound that influence the use of language. Nemati and Beyer (2007 187) stated that there was a comparison study between female cooperativeness and male competitiveness in linguistic behavior that was observed by Grey (1998). Climate (1997) quoted by Nemati and Beyer (2007 187) believed that females generally use speech to develop and maintain relationships and also to achieve intimacy. They adopted Tannen s statement (1990) who argued that women speak and hear a language of connection and intimacy while men speak and hear a language of status and independence. Therefore hedges will help them to communicate more precisely when they are delivering the messages. 1.6 Definition of The Key Term In this research there are some key words in order to get the conclusion from researcher s point of view. Characters are the people in the fiction that are usually similar to the people in the real life (Peck and Coyle 1986). In this study the characters investigated are the main characters who come from different social status. They are Harry A.J Gracie and Dan Golden. Cooperative principle is a set of norm expected in conversation (Grice 1975). In cooperating with the hearers the speaker must be aware with four maxims of this principle. They are maxim of quality maxim of quantity maxim of relevant and maxim of manner. Hedges are a linguistic device used to modify and mitigate a proposition tone down uncertain or potentially risky claims and convey appropriate collegial attitudes to readers (Hyland 2000). Hedging is a linguistic resource that conveys the fundamental characteristics of science of uncertainty doubt and skepticism (Salager-Meyer 2001). It is a cautious note expression about how an utterance is taken.
